One thing to note is that each language team would like to discuss in its
language in most cases.
We don't want to use English in translation discussion :p
Thus I think this mailing does not work to address the original question.

In Japanese case, we use a mailing list in the local community,
but not all language team has such media and they might had Transifex
messaging to communicate each other.
